The Management of Savagery by Max Blumenthal is a 2019 work of investigative political history published by Verso Books. It examines the relationship between United States national security policy, militant Islamist movements, the post 9/11 wars, and the domestic political environment that helped produce Donald Trump. The book belongs to the critical foreign policy and War on Terror genre, but it is written with the urgency and adversarial tone of investigative journalism rather than the detached style of academic history. Its central purpose is to argue that the United States did not merely respond to terrorism, but repeatedly helped create the conditions in which jihadist organizations gained power. Blumenthal links Cold War covert operations, interventions in Afghanistan, Iraq, Libya, and Syria, and media narratives about terrorism into one broader indictment of the national security state. The result is a provocative account that challenges official explanations while also attracting criticism for selective framing and disputed claims.
